“…However, when links and devices errors are caused by unexpected traffic volumes, network communication cannot work smoothly. In order to reduce the recovering time about the failures of links and devices, the proposed event handler module uses the trustiness of links and switches derived from location trustiness [31]. The event handler module communicates with the received requests to the corresponding components of framework and routes requests and messages that are sent to the collaborators.…”
